Transaction c59d0364cb1a7c67a6e76010deb74e9470f42a8bb9bb50dec6526e2b2d4dd816
2 Input
2 Outputs
- c59d0364cb1a7c67a6e76010deb74e9470f42a8bb9bb50dec6526e2b2d4dd816:0
- c59d0364cb1a7c67a6e76010deb74e9470f42a8bb9bb50dec6526e2b2d4dd816:1
value 10714000
address 1iskxcduhUZzjv3JabT2p8UbDN4CDWHWM
value 16532988
address 1vy3rMfdybpngv4dm1nJk14utL3bTDSNk